2

У меня есть папка с пользовательским значком, и ее настройки хранятся в desktop.ini . Я хотел применить тот же значок к куче папок. Поэтому я подумал, что просто скопировать desktop.ini в любую другую папку, но проводник Windows не обновляет значок папки, считывая данные из недавно скопированного файла desktop.ini .

Как заставить Windows читать скопированный файл desktop.ini?

2 ответа2

3

Примените атрибут только для чтения для каждой папки. В окне командной строки введите:

attrib +r путь \ папка

Это заставит Проводник обработать файл desktop.ini для этой папки.

0

В моем случае мне нужно было установить атрибут «только для чтения» для нескольких десятков папок, поэтому я придумал пару командных строк, чтобы помочь сделать это быстрее.

Здесь я хотел сделать это для каждой папки в D: просто замените ее конкретным путем к группе папок, на которую вы хотите повлиять:

attrib +r D:* /s /d

Во-первых, это даст атрибут readonly каждой вещи

attrib -r D:* /s

Затем это удалит обратно только для чтения из каждого файла (за исключением папок).

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.